#565074 Hex color

#565074

The hexadecimal color code #565074 corresponds to the code RGB( 86, 80, 116 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,34 level), green (at 0,31 level) and blue (at 0,45 level). Its brightness is 38% and its saturation is 18%. It is composed of red at 30%, green at 28% and blue at 41%.
